#ifndef AVC_UTILS_H_
#define AVC_UTILS_H_
#include <media/MediaCodecBuffer.h>
#include <media/stagefright/foundation/ABuffer.h>
#include <utils/Errors.h>
namespace android {
class ABitReader;
enum {
kAVCProfileBaseline = 0x42,
kAVCProfileMain = 0x4d,
kAVCProfileExtended = 0x58,
kAVCProfileHigh = 0x64,
kAVCProfileHigh10 = 0x6e,
kAVCProfileHigh422 = 0x7a,
kAVCProfileHigh444 = 0xf4,
kAVCProfileCAVLC444Intra = 0x2c
};
struct NALPosition {
uint32_t nalOffset;
uint32_t nalSize;
};
// Optionally returns sample aspect ratio as well.
void FindAVCDimensions(
const sp<ABuffer> &seqParamSet,
int32_t *width, int32_t *height,
int32_t *sarWidth = NULL, int32_t *sarHeight = NULL);
// Gets and returns an unsigned exp-golomb (ue) value from a bit reader |br|. Aborts if the value
// is more than 64 bits long (>=0xFFFF (!)) or the bit reader overflows.
unsigned parseUE(ABitReader *br);
// Gets and returns a signed exp-golomb (se) value from a bit reader |br|. Aborts if the value is
// more than 64 bits long (>0x7FFF || <-0x7FFF (!)) or the bit reader overflows.
signed parseSE(ABitReader *br);
// Gets an unsigned exp-golomb (ue) value from a bit reader |br|, and returns it if it was
// successful. Returns |fallback| if it was unsuccessful. Note: if the value was longer that 64
// bits, it reads past the value and still returns |fallback|.
unsigned parseUEWithFallback(ABitReader *br, unsigned fallback);
// Gets a signed exp-golomb (se) value from a bit reader |br|, and returns it if it was successful.
// Returns |fallback| if it was unsuccessful. Note: if the value was longer that 64 bits, it reads
// past the value and still returns |fallback|.
signed parseSEWithFallback(ABitReader *br, signed fallback);
// Skips an unsigned exp-golomb (ue) value from bit reader |br|.
inline void skipUE(ABitReader *br) {
(void)parseUEWithFallback(br, 0U);
}
// Skips a signed exp-golomb (se) value from bit reader |br|.
inline void skipSE(ABitReader *br) {
(void)parseSEWithFallback(br, 0);
}
status_t getNextNALUnit(
const uint8_t **_data, size_t *_size,
const uint8_t **nalStart, size_t *nalSize,
bool startCodeFollows = false);
class MetaData;
sp<MetaData> MakeAVCCodecSpecificData(const sp<ABuffer> &accessUnit);
bool IsIDR(const sp<ABuffer> &accessUnit);
bool IsIDR(const sp<MediaCodecBuffer> &accessUnit);
bool IsAVCReferenceFrame(const sp<ABuffer> &accessUnit);
uint32_t FindAVCLayerId(const uint8_t *data, size_t size);
const char *AVCProfileToString(uint8_t profile);
sp<MetaData> MakeAACCodecSpecificData(
unsigned profile, unsigned sampling_freq_index,
unsigned channel_configuration);
// Given an MPEG4 video VOL-header chunk (starting with 0x00 0x00 0x01 0x2?)
// parse it and fill in dimensions, returns true iff successful.
bool ExtractDimensionsFromVOLHeader(
const uint8_t *data, size_t size, int32_t *width, int32_t *height);
bool GetMPEGAudioFrameSize(
uint32_t header, size_t *frame_size,
int *out_sampling_rate = NULL, int *out_channels = NULL,
int *out_bitrate = NULL, int *out_num_samples = NULL);
} // namespace android
#endif // AVC_UTILS_H_
